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Boreal Owl | Gray Slender Opossum |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Aves (Birds)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Strigiformes (Owls) | Didelphimorphia (Didelphimorphia) |
| Family | Strigidae (True Owls) | Didelphidae |
| Genus | Aegolius | Marmosops |
| Species | Aegolius funereus | Marmosops incanus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Boreal Owl and Gray Slender Opossum share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
